Reasons to Schedule a Fire Door Drop Test

 
- Safety of Your Staff and Vendors – A well-maintained door that passes our drop test will keep you and those who work around it safe—even in an emergency situation.

- Long Life of the Door – Our fire door drop test will help find small problems that could turn into big ones. By finding and fixing these issues now, you will assure that the door lasts for years to come.

- Government Compliance – There are certain requirements that you must meet to assure that you are doing what is necessary to protect your building and its occupants. Our test will make sure you meet the standards put in place by NFPA, IDA, IDEA and UL. This can prevent costly fines or even potential closure. 

- Insurance Requirements – Your private insurance company may have further requirements when it comes to testing your fire door. Our standard drop test will meet or exceed all of these. If not, we’ll work with you to make certain we come up with a solution that does.
